Product Description
Standing at 24 inches tall, this Giant Leo figure will immediately enthral all fans of the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les. However once his mutation is completed and he has been fully opened out, the real fun can begin.
This 'mutation' comes in the form of a transformation into one giant playset based on the Turtle's own abandoned subway hideout, the Sewer Lair. With 6 levels, 9 rooms and over 30 different features, the possibilites are vast to create your own Turtles storyline.
Why not help Splinter find some inner peace in his meditation room or try out some new tricks in the skate park? Further rooms include a computer lab, Donatello's workshop, the dojo room so the Turtles can improve their ninja skills and most importantly (for the Turtles at least) a living room where video games can be played and pizza can be consumed.
If all that seems a little sedate, then maybe it's worth sending one of the gang up the lookout tower to check for any enemies nearby. If Shredder and his Foot Gang do drop by, then you can ensure the Turtles are ready with catapult counter attacks, sneaky sewer traps, dungeon drops and skateboard tackles. Shredder can then be kept in the detainment room at the bottom of the hideaway.
To turn Leonardo into the Sewer Lair, you first of all need to attach his arms and feet, which come separately in the box, and are used to prop up the headquarters. Once opened up, 33 stickers are also included in the set, enabling you to smarten up the place.
Although initially time consuming, the Sewer Lair is very easy to set up. The toy shouldn't be bought for children below the age of 3 years due to the risk of choking on small parts and the Turtle figures themselves must be bought separately.
